For the 2026 school year, there are 3 public high schools serving 2,088 students in Opelika, AL.
The top-ranked public high schools in Opelika, AL are Opelika High School and Beauregard High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Opelika, AL public high schools have an average math proficiency score of 26% (versus the Alabama public high school average of 23%), and reading proficiency score of 32% (versus the 37% statewide average). High schools in Opelika have an average ranking of 7/10, which is in the top 50% of Alabama public high schools.
Opelika, AL public high school have a Graduation Rate of 89%, which is equal to the Alabama average of 89%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Beauregard High School, with 90-94%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in Alabama or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 64% of the student body (majority Black), which is more than the Alabama public high school average of 45% (majority Black).
